here's a test document:

================
\setuppagenumbering[alternative=doublesided]

\newbox\testbox

\starttext

\setbox\testbox\vbox{%
\placefigure[outer,none,fit]{}{%
  \framed[width=.2\hsize,height=.2\hsize,offset=none]{}%
}%

\startitemize
\item some test
\item \input knuth
\item \input tufte
\stopitemize
}

\box\testbox

\page

\setbox\testbox\vbox{%
\placefigure[outer,none,fit]{}{%
  \framed[width=.2\hsize,height=.2\hsize,offset=none]{}%
}%

\startitemize
\item some test
\item \input knuth
\item \input tufte
\stopitemize
}


\box\testbox
\stoptext
============

As you may notice, items think the placefigure refers to all
of them, so that if a particular item is bigger than the
figure height, it will wrap correctly around the
(inexistent) box, otherwise it will just side it.

Interesting, the same thing does *not* happen when not going
through a box, but typesetting things directly in the page.
However, for my application I need to typeset the sidefloat
and the itemization in a box, so I hit the bug ...
